Versona Accessories Grand Opening

I am sorry I have been MIA.  Over Memorial Day weekend, I came down with a virus or something that left me in bed for days not wanting to do anything.  But I am back with a great new store.


Before Memorial Day weekend, I attended the Versona Accessories grand opening in Plano.  Versona Accessories offers women's jewelry, accessories, and apparel.  You have everything you can to complete your look from the clothes to jewelry to handbags and even shoes.

When I walked into the store, I was immediately drawn to the layout of the store.  The store organized via color.  This made shopping great because if you were looking for a particular piece in a certain color you could find it in one spot in the store.  Another great thing about the store was the prices.  Jewelry started as low as $7.99 and the most expensive item I saw was $49.99 (for a dress or handbag).  I spent my time taking many photos and shopping.

Tip Tuesday – Best Dresses for Body Type

When I select dresses, I generally select dresses that can be worn for many occasions but what is most important is that the dress flatters my body. 

Shabby Apple offers the perfect dress for your body type.  You can take their quiz to find your body type or if you know your body type you can shop by that category.

Hourglass:

An hourglass body is a curvy woman with a small waist.  You will want to select dresses that accentuate your waist.  Some of my favorite dresses from Shabby Apple for the hourglass body are:



Washington Square Park

Apple or Round:

An apple or round body has gorgeous legs and arms but are a little bigger in the middle.  When selecting a dress you will want to select dresses that show off your great assets (arms and legs) and help hide your tummy.  These dresses will do just that:




Pear or Triangle:

A pear or triangle body has a small waist but larger hips.  When selecting a dress, you will want to select a-line or fuller skirts.  This will help create the illusion that your body is an hourglass. 




Pencil or Rectangle:

If you have a pencil or rectangle body type your body is straight and you have narrow shoulders and hips.  When selecting dresses for pencil or rectangle body types, you will want to create curves.  To create curves, select a dress that has details on the shoulder or the skirt.

ShiverClip Review

I was contacted by ShiverClips to review their product.  When I was first contacted, I really didn’t know what ShiverClips was so I needed to do some research.  ShiverClips is a product that allows you to wear charms and jewelry in many different ways.  You no longer need a chain to wear the jewelry, each ShiverClip is a standalone, ready to wear accessory.  Simply place the ShiverClip on your clothing, shoes, handbags and you are ready to go. 

I was asked to review three of their ShiverClip items.  I received a charm, feather, and some bling.  The ShiverClips arrived in a timely fashion, but when they arrived I thought how am I going to make these work with my wardrobe little did I know that each item would be fun and easy to use.

Here is a picture of the ShiverClips prior to use.




For the Sunglasses ShiverClip, I selected a casual look - jeans and a long sleeve t-shirt. 


The clip went on easy and stayed in place while moving around. 

The Feather Dangle ShiverClip was more of a challenge for styling.  I wasn’t sure how I wanted to style it so I wore it two ways.  The first look, I hooked the ShiverClip to my hair and went with the feather extension look.



The other look, I placed the ShiverClip to the top of my maxi dress.  I think either of these looks gives the bohemian vibe.


The bling ShiverClip was the easiest to style.  I placed the ShiverClip on a little black dress that was v-neck.  This ShiverClip helped make my LBD even dressier.




Overall, I was impressed with the quality of the ShiverClips.  The items stayed in place while moving around and helps create new looks out of charms.
